Sentencing set for man in death of Sedgwick County Sheriff’s deputy

WICHITA, Kan. (KSNW) – Kelvin Burgett, the man who entered a plea to involuntary manslaughter in the death of Sedgwick County Deputy Sidnee Carter, will be sentenced in court on Friday.

Carter died on Oct. 7, 2022, when Burgett ran a stop sign at 135th and 29th Streets and crashed into her car.

Burgett was originally charged with driving under the influence, involuntary manslaughter, and driving while suspended.
